Fall Craft Time at Bridgton Public Library! 🍁

As the leaves turn and the air grows chilly for the wintery days ahead, we’re celebrating the creativity and wonder of the season with our Children’s Fall Craft Table. This week, we’re featuring Acorn People—a delightful hands-on craft that invites children to look closely at the natural world and imagine what stories it might tell.

Using simple materials gathered from nature—acorns, twigs, pinecones, moss, and more—kids can build their own tiny woodland characters. This open-ended craft encourages creative expression, fine motor skills, and a sense of connection to the outdoors. Each Acorn Person has its own personality, shape, and style, making this a fun activity for children of all ages (and their grown-ups, too!).

Our craft table is set up for drop-in exploration during all open hours, and no registration is required. All supplies are provided—we just invite you to bring your imagination and your support person.

Craft Available Through: November 8th
Location: Children’s Room Craft Table
All ages welcome — families encouraged to create together!

We hope you’ll stop by, get creative, and make a new acorn friend to take home!

Used Book Donation Day!

Used Book Donation Day — Saturday, November 8, 2025

📚

 

The Friends of the Bridgton Public Library invite you to drop off your gently used books at the Book Shed on Saturday, November 8 from 12:00 to 3:00 p.m.

Your donated books help support library programs and community events all year long — it’s a great way to give your books a second life and share the joy of reading with others in Bridgton!

A few quick reminders:
• We can’t accept books stored in damp basements or garages
• No moldy, stained, or damaged books, please
• We’re unable to take dictionaries, encyclopedias, textbooks, or VHS tapes

Every donation makes a difference. Thank you for helping us keep our library strong and our community connected!
